Dimbaguda Population - Koraput, Orissa
Dimbaguda is a medium size village located in Bandhugaon Block of Koraput district, Orissa with total 66 families residing. The Dimbaguda village has population of 329 of which 156 are males while 173 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Dimbaguda village population of children with age 0-6 is 54 which makes up 16.41 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Dimbaguda village is 1109 which is higher than Orissa state average of 979. Child Sex Ratio for the Dimbaguda as per census is 1348, higher than Orissa average of 941.
Dimbaguda village has lower literacy rate compared to Orissa. In 2011, literacy rate of Dimbaguda village was 56.73 % compared to 72.87 % of Orissa. In Dimbaguda Male literacy stands at 67.67 % while female literacy rate was 46.48 %.

Dimbaguda Data
Particulars | Total | Male | Female |
---|---|---|---|
Total No. of Houses | 66 | - | - |
Population | 329 | 156 | 173 |
Child (0-6) | 54 | 23 | 31 |
Schedule Caste | 16 | 7 | 9 |
Schedule Tribe | 307 | 146 | 161 |
Literacy | 56.73 % | 67.67 % | 46.48 % |
Total Workers | 201 | 95 | 106 |
Main Worker | 20 | - | - |
Marginal Worker | 181 | 83 | 98 |
